Greywater Systems


Greywater refers to carefully used water from resources such as showers, sinks, and cleaning devices. As opposed to allowing this water go to waste, greywater systems reuse it for non-potable usages such as landscape watering and commode flushing. By applying a greywater system, house owners can save fresh water sources and lower pressure on municipal wastewater therapy centers.

Rainwater Harvesting


Rain harvesting involves accumulating and saving rain for various functions, including irrigation, toilet flushing, and washing. Rain gathering systems normally include a collection surface (such as a roofing system), gutters, downspouts, and tank. By gathering rain, home owners can decrease their reliance on metropolitan water sources and preserve freshwater sources.

Eco-friendly Pipe Materials


Typical pipes materials such as copper and PVC can have negative environmental influences throughout production and disposal. However, there are lasting options available, such as recycled steel, cross-linked polyethylene (PEX), and high-density polyethylene (HDPE). These environment-friendly pipe products use sturdiness, long life, and lowered environmental impact.

Tankless Water Heaters



Traditional water heaters store hot water in tanks, constantly reheating it to maintain a consistent temperature. This method is not only energy-intensive but also results in heat loss. Tankless water heaters, on the other hand, heat water on-demand, providing hot water instantly without the need for a storage tank. This not only reduces energy consumption but also frees up valuable space in your home.
